This article says the law organizes sport and leisure in Rwanda. This article defines sport as a physical activity involving play, competition, and effort, and says it requires methodical training, rules, and discipline. This article says sport is intended to improve and maintain people’s vitality, support personal development, promote socio-cultural values, encourage fraternity and respect, preserve good morals, and serve as a means of mobilization. This article defines “loisirs”/“imyidagaduro” as voluntary recreational or distracting activities done during free time outside usual work and its constraints. The article says leisure is meant to prevent boredom, support health through rest and games, encourage self-development, and promote culture and social relations.
